    Jul 20, 2020 · By using the everyday life scene and charming transparency colors, Nguyen Phan Chanh successfully proved that silk painting could become one of the appropriate art forms of Vietnam. Some of his famous paintings are: Channeling Experience with a Medium (1931, silk, private collector) – above, To Play O An Quan (1931, silk, Fukuoka Asian Art Museum).     The traditional Vietnamese art of silk painting has become famous around the world for its simple poetic themes and vibrant colors. The success of a silk painting very much depends on the quality of the silk, and this depends on many factors, from the quality of cocoons to the decisive techniques of starching and weaving.

    Oct 12, 2012 · The artists included painter Nguyen Phan Chanh whose famous silk paintings are “Rice washing”, “Count and Capture”, “Fortune Seeing”, and “Going to the field”. Many of his paintings depict Vietnamese girls, and rural Vietnam and have gained applause both inside and outside of Vietnam.

    Le Huong was born in the small village of Dong Trieu of Quang Ninh province, Vietnam in 1977. In 2000, Le Huong graduated from the University of Industrial Fine Arts, specialized in a monumental scientific study (large and wall painting). He has held many exhibitions in Vietnam and is also a popular face in many art auctions.
